Runbook fragment — TallyGate turnstile counter, Pellar Stadium

If gate counts diverge from steward tallies by more than 2%, do not restart the counter service mid-event; in-memory tap buffers are lost on restart. Instead, mark the affected gate as "manual" in the Corvette ops panel so stewards switch to clickers, then file a divergence report within the hour. Counts reconcile automatically after close-of-gates. As a new contractor you only need read access for all of this. Every reconciliation report must cite the build token printed below.

trace token, bagag-kawep: htk6_d2d45a

## v3.2.0 — Renamed Setting

The old WS_COMPRESS flag is now SOCKET_COMPRESSION_LEVEL in Lanternmesh. Compression trades CPU for bandwidth: level 6 roughly halves payload size but can add latency on small frames, so test against your traffic profile before raising it. Compressed channels also require the shared stream secret to negotiate. Add that secret on the next line of your .env file.

env line for kadup-tajep: LEDGER_TOKEN13=273d61bdbefd6

Hey Mirek, welcome aboard! Quick handover on rate limiting in Portico, our internal gateway. We use sliding-window counters per service token — defaults are 100 req/s, overridable per route. Watch out: staging shares the same limit store as dev, which causes weird throttling. If a team asks for a bump, there's a request form. All the config docs and current overrides are here:

wiki page, kahog-hahig: https://vault.zemvargrid.internal/display/deploy/repo/settings/merge_requests/job/settings/6f3b933774dbc5320a4daa18